**Who are we?**
We’re Avance Clinical a Contract Research Organisation. We offer specialised services supporting drug development for the pharmaceutical and biotechnology industry. We have a rich history in this area with our founding roots dating back to the 1980’s. If you already work in this industry you’ll know that we are experts in our field.

**Core Responsibilities**
- Contribute to effective and innovative recruitment strategies
- Facilitate interviews with Operational Managers
- Conduct reference checks
- Negotiate offers of employment
- Provide recruitment metrics
- Other duties as directed by Line Management or delegate.

**Qualifications, Skills and Experience**
- A minimum of 4 years' experience in an in-house Talent Acquisition role or Recruitment Agency.
- A minimum of 2 years' experience recruiting in the Clinical Research Industry (advantageous)
- A vocational or tertiary qualification in Human Resources or related discipline (desirable)
- Possess an enthusiastic and approachable personality with a 'can do' attitude.
- Excellent organisational skills with the ability to multitask.
- Ability to work within tight timeframes and prioritise workload.
- Be dynamic and action-orientated, with the ability to makes things happen.
- Must show initiative and be pro-active in problem solving and process improvement.
- Demonstrated ability to work harmoniously and cooperatively with other people and to work independently with limited supervision.
